5 maintainer: libraries@haskell.org
6 bug-reports: http://hackage.haskell.org/trac/ghc/newticket?component=libraries/base
7 synopsis: Basic libraries
9 This package contains the Prelude and its support libraries,
10 and a large collection of useful libraries ranging from data
11 structures to parsing combinators and debugging utilities.
15 config.log config.status autom4te.cache
16 include/HsBaseConfig.h
18 config.guess config.sub install-sh
19 aclocal.m4 configure.ac configure
22 source-repository head
24 location: http://darcs.haskell.org/packages/base/
28 build-depends: rts, ghc-prim, integer
65 extensions: MagicHash, ExistentialQuantification, Rank2Types,
66 ScopedTypeVariables, UnboxedTuples,
67 ForeignFunctionInterface, UnliftedFFITypes,
68 DeriveDataTypeable, GeneralizedNewtypeDeriving,
69 FlexibleInstances, StandaloneDeriving,
70 PatternGuards, EmptyDataDecls, NoImplicitPrelude
73 -- PatternSignatures was deprecated in 6.10
74 extensions: PatternSignatures
81 Control.Concurrent.Chan,
82 Control.Concurrent.MVar,
83 Control.Concurrent.QSem,
84 Control.Concurrent.QSemN,
85 Control.Concurrent.SampleVar,
87 Control.Exception.Base
91 Control.Monad.Instances,
94 Control.Monad.ST.Strict
133 Foreign.Marshal.Alloc,
134 Foreign.Marshal.Array,
135 Foreign.Marshal.Error,
136 Foreign.Marshal.Pool,
137 Foreign.Marshal.Utils,
143 System.Console.GetOpt
152 System.Mem.StableName,
154 System.Posix.Internals,
156 Text.ParserCombinators.ReadP,
157 Text.ParserCombinators.ReadPrec,
172 include-dirs: include
174 install-includes: HsBase.h HsBaseConfig.h WCsubst.h dirUtils.h consUtils.h Typeable.h
176 extra-libraries: wsock32, user32, shell32
179 -- We need to set the package name to base (without a version number)
181 ghc-options: -package-name base
182 nhc98-options: -H4M -K3M